Yumm-o...it is a "Chili" kind of day!

From my kitchen to yours...it is a "Chili" kind of day!

Cool, breezy and rainy days make me want to have warm and wholesome kinds of food like chilis and stews. I decided that we needed to have Chili tonight for dinner. I love my recipe so much, I thought I would pass it on. The recipe is one I got from my mother! Hope you and yours...enjoy it too!


Ingredients...
1-2 lbs. ground beef (you can also substitute ground turkey or venison)
1 large onion

Brown meat and onion together, salt and pepper to taste and pour off excess grease

ADD
2 cans of diced or stewed tomatoes (depending on if you like big or small chunks of tomato)
2 cans of pinto or "ranch style" beans
2 cans of tomato sauce
2-3 Tbsp. chili powder (depending on if you like it mild or spicy)...I use 3, ha!
2 Tbsp. cumin
1 tsp. garlic powder or garlic salt (I use garlic powder to avoid excess salt)
1/2 tsp. red pepper

Combine all ingredients, and let simmer about 1 hour---or longer. It is one of those great recipes that can sit on the stove for hours. This makes a fairly large pot, serving probably 8 people or great leftovers.

I usually add about 1 cup of water to make mine a little "soupier", too. If you like your chili thick then, omit the added water.

This is great with corn bread or saltines---and I like to top mine in the bowl with a little shredded cheddar cheese!

Enjoy!

P.S This recipe is for obviously...a tomato-y version. I know some people don't usually have tomatoes in their chili. We like tomatoes in our family!
